My Grading System –Sight based only unless otherwise indicated

E. Still very shiny, near new looking, with no visible signs of wear.

E-. Still shiny but without the luster of a new record, few light scratches. 

V+. Average condition 78 in which scuffs, surface scratches, and use have dulled the finish somewhat.

V. Less than average condition, but still considered playable. Scuffs and surface scratches throughout.

V-. Playable but quite heavily grayed throughout. The type of 78 you would typically see in a stack without sleeves for 50 years or more. If you want the title, it’s still worth it.

P. Wall-hanger.Love the label and title? Would look great on the wall.
